With its 40-year legacy, Borsan has established itself as one of Türkiye's top 500 industrial enterprises, conducting value-added exports to more than 80 countries worldwide. In 2023, the company achieved over $75 million in export revenues, reflecting a 9.4% increase compared to the previous year, securing its position among Türkiye's top 400 exporters.
Borsan climbed 78 ranks to secure the 383rd position in the "TIM Türkiye’s Top 1000 Exporters" report for 2023. Accepted into the TURQUALITY® Program with its global brand Borsan Cable, the company aims to achieve a 20% increase in export revenues by 2024.
Doubling Export Growth in 2024
Borsan CEO Arbek Akay highlighted the company’s strong performance despite challenging global economic conditions. “In 2023, a year marked by natural disasters and regional conflicts, as well as a $2 trillion contraction in global trade, we managed to increase our export revenues by 9.4%, exceeding $75 million. I thank all our team members who contributed to this success. As I always emphasize, we are an excellent team, and our greatest strength is viewing every success as a springboard for the next. In 2024, we have set ourselves an even more ambitious goal to more than double our export growth momentum, aiming for a 20% increase compared to 2023 and targeting $90 million in export revenues,” Akay stated.
Market Leadership in Over 10 Countries
Akay emphasized the company’s extensive reach, conducting value-added exports to over 80 countries across four continents. “We are market leaders in more than 10 countries. Over half of our products, manufactured to international quality standards, are directed towards exports. In the coming period, we aim to accelerate export growth, strengthen our presence in global markets, and increase the number of countries where we hold market leadership. Our goal is to maximize the value we provide to our customers, employees, business partners, local communities, and the national economy as a global brand. With the support of the TURQUALITY® Program, we are now much closer to achieving this goal,” he added.
TURQUALITY® Program: Paving the Way to Becoming a Global Brand
Highlighting the significance of being part of the TURQUALITY® Program, Akay said, “We take great pride in crowning the successes achieved during Borsan’s 40-year journey with the TURQUALITY® Program, considered the Champions League of Turkish brands. This prestigious recognition not only underscores our growth but also places a responsibility on us to contribute positively to Türkiye’s image. Our export success in 2023 is a tangible example of our determination and ability to achieve our goals. On our journey to becoming a global brand, we continuously strive for sustained success by improving ourselves,” Akay concluded.
